Summary of Conference Call on NVIDIA's Rubin CPX Solution and PCB Industry Company and Industry Involved - **Company**: NVIDIA - **Industry**: PCB (Printed Circuit Board) and related equipment Key Points and Arguments NVIDIA's Rubin CPX Solution - The Rubin CPX solution integrates 36 CPUs, 144 GPUs, and 144 CPX GPUs, significantly enhancing computing efficiency, with performance improvements of approximately 650% compared to the GB 300 NVA 72 cabinet when processing large contexts [1][2] - The new cabinet design includes 8 additional CPX chips, necessitating the addition of two PCBs: one for supporting the CPX chips and another for the new orthogonal middle plane connection, replacing traditional copper cable connections, which enhances reliability and reduces failure points [2][5] - The power density of the new CPX cabinet is increased to 370 kW, compared to the conventional 190 kW, requiring advanced cooling systems and higher demands on power supply and PCB layout [2][4] Impact on PCB Industry - The introduction of the CPX chips is expected to increase the number of PCB layers from 20-30 layers to 70-80 layers or even over 100 layers, significantly increasing drill bit consumption and reducing the lifespan of drilling materials like the 麻九 material to below 200 holes [3][9] - The new design is projected to add approximately $150-$200 in value per single chip PCB, with shipments expected to start in the second half of 2026, further impacting both PCB and upstream equipment materials [3][10] Material and Structural Upgrades - The orthogonal middle plane requires high signal transmission standards, necessitating material upgrades such as the use of 麻九 material, which will increase demand for both equipment and materials, leading to a rise in both quantity and price [6][8] - Future developments in the Rubin series will continue to focus on material and structural upgrades, with confirmed use of 麻九 material in the exchange tray section, while the calculation tray's material is still under verification [7][8] Recommendations and Market Outlook - Companies such as 鼎泰高科 and 大族数控, which are leaders in mechanical drilling, are expected to benefit significantly from the increased demand for high-layer PCBs [3][9] - Forward-looking investment suggestions include focusing on ultra-fast laser technology companies like 大族数控 and 迪尔激光, as well as high-end exposure equipment leaders like 芯碁微装, which are positioned to capitalize on the evolving market dynamics [11][12] Other Important Insights - The transition to wireless designs is deemed necessary due to the increased complexity and density of the new systems, which will drive further advancements in the PCB industry towards higher density and reliability [4]

Core Insights - The consumer electronics industry is gradually recovering this year, driven by rapid advancements in artificial intelligence (AI) technology, leading to increased demand for high-value printed circuit board (PCB) products. The overall PCB market is showing a positive acceleration, with Prismark predicting a 6.8% growth in global PCB industry output value for the year [1]. Industry Overview - The PCB industry is facing challenges in high-end sectors, with domestic high-end PCB equipment localization rate below 30% and a 65% reliance on imports for key materials like ABF film. The focus is on high-end packaging substrate technology, ultra-precision processing equipment, and special material systems [1]. - However, the overall capability for self-sufficiency is rapidly improving, with the government prioritizing high-performance PCBs as part of its industrial strengthening initiatives. R&D expense deductions have been increased to 120%, and a 20 billion yuan fund has been established in the Pearl River Delta to support breakthroughs in critical technologies [1]. Market Dynamics - The Chinese PCB industry has achieved 100% self-sufficiency in mid-to-low-end products, with expectations to increase the localization rate in high-end sectors to 45% by 2026. Leading companies are achieving gross margins of 35-40%, and technological advancements are closing the gap with Japanese and Korean firms. By 2028, the PCB industry chain is expected to achieve near-complete self-sufficiency, except for a few specialized materials [1]. Future Prospects - The PCB industry is anticipated to enter a new growth cycle as market inventory adjustments and weak consumer electronics demand are concluding, alongside accelerated AI application development. The industry faced a contraction in 2023 due to inventory destocking pressures and interest rate hikes, but is now poised for recovery [8]. - According to Prismark, the global PCB output value is projected to reach $73.565 billion in 2024, representing a 5.8% year-on-year increase. By 2029, the global PCB output value is expected to reach $94.661 billion, with a CAGR of 5.2% from 2024 to 2029, indicating a stable growth trend [10]. Group 1 - The core viewpoint of the news highlights the recent trading performance of Dazhu CNC, which saw a decline of 2.29% on September 25, with a trading volume of 541 million yuan [1] - On September 25, Dazhu CNC had a financing buy-in amount of 43.5 million yuan and a financing repayment of 104 million yuan, resulting in a net financing outflow of 60.3 million yuan [1] - As of September 25, the total balance of margin trading for Dazhu CNC was 434 million yuan, which accounts for 0.99% of its circulating market value, indicating a high level compared to the past year [1] Group 2 - Dazhu CNC, established on April 22, 2002, is located in Shenzhen, Guangdong Province, and specializes in the research, production, and sales of PCB-specific equipment [2] - The company's main business revenue composition includes drilling equipment (71.02%), testing equipment (8.78%), and other categories [2] - For the first half of 2025, Dazhu CNC achieved an operating income of 2.382 billion yuan, representing a year-on-year growth of 52.26%, and a net profit attributable to shareholders of 263 million yuan, up 83.82% year-on-year [2] Group 3 - Since its A-share listing, Dazhu CNC has distributed a total of 1.533 billion yuan in dividends, with 1.365 billion yuan distributed over the past three years [3] - As of June 30, 2025, the top ten circulating shareholders of Dazhu CNC include new entrants such as E Fund Ke Xun Mixed Fund and E Fund Ke Rong Mixed Fund, indicating increased institutional interest [3] - Hong Kong Central Clearing Limited has increased its holdings, while some funds have exited the top ten circulating shareholders list [3]
